Heavy industries such as manufacturing, mining, and construction require equipment that can handle significant weight and pressure. Steel safety grating is specifically designed to provide a strong load-carrying capacity, making it an ideal solution for these demanding environments.
Steel safety grating offers several benefits that make it the go-to choice for top EU manufacturers:
Steel is renowned for its exceptional strength and durability, making it an excellent material for load-carrying applications. The high-strength properties of steel ensure that it can withstand heavy loads without compromising its structure or functionality.
EU manufacturers often operate in environments where equipment is exposed to harsh chemicals, saltwater, or other corrosive substances. Steel safety grating offers excellent corrosion resistance, ensuring that it remains intact and functional even in these challenging conditions.
Steel safety grating features a simple, open structure that allows for easy cleaning and maintenance. This design also facilitates quick repairs if damage occurs, minimizing downtime and increasing overall productivity.

Standardization plays a crucial role in ensuring the quality and reliability of steel safety grating. EU manufacturers rely on industry-recognized standards such as EN 1090 and DIN 11334 to guarantee that materials meet specific performance criteria, including load-carrying capacity.
By adhering to these standards, top EU manufacturers can trust that their steel safety grating meets the necessary quality and load-carrying capacity requirements for heavy loads.
